He seems familiar to you.
I got a bottle via eBay/Italy as a duo sale to actually acquire the desired Dior Fahrenheit 32.
Once both fragrances arrived, I, of course, tried the Byblos Man and had an Aha moment. People know this scent, I thought immediately. And then I remembered my 80's days when I was 18 years old.
That's right, Chanel Antaeus EdT was one of my favorite fragrances back then, alongside YSL Kouros, KL, and Aramis. I took the Antaeus from my collection and compared it. Yes, it is indeed very similar at the beginning and throughout. And this one is from 2006. Practically a remake for those who never got to experience the 1981 Chanel Antaeus EdT.
My recommendation for this fragrance brings back memories of the good old disco days. It's been a long time.
